  New Palaeogene bees from Europe and Asia
 
 
Title: New Palaeogene bees from Europe and Asia
Author: Nel, Andre
Petrulevicius, Julian F.
Appeared in: Alcheringa
Paging: Volume 27 (2003) nr. 4 pages 277-293
Year: 2003
Contents: New taxa of Apoidea (Apidae and Halictidae) described from the Oligocene of France and Turkey are Oligoapis beskonakensis gen. nov. and sp. nov.; Paraelectrobombus patriciae gen. nov. and sp. nov.; Xylocopa celineae sp. nov.; and Lasioglossum celinae sp. nov. The Paleocene Probombus hirsutus is transferred into the Megachilidae, and the Oligocene Anthophorites gaudryi (Anthophorini) is considered an Insecta incertae sedis. These discoveries support Engel's (2001c) hypothesis concerning the high diversity of bees during the Palaeogene in Western Europe.
